Chakrushera

Chakrushera is a village located in Ghansali tehsil of Tehri Garhwal district in Uttarakhand,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Ghansali (tehsildar office) and 70km away from district headquarter New Tehri. As per 2009 stats, Gangar is the gram panchayat of Chakrushera village.

About Chakrushera

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chakrushera is 042915. The village spans a total geographical area of 15.1 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 249155. Tehri is nearest town to Chakrushera village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 70km away.

Population of Chakrushera

Below is a concise population overview of Chakrushera as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 91 48 43
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 11 4 7
Scheduled Castes (SC) 38 22 16
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 73 44 29
Illiterate Population 18 4 14

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chakrushera village:

  • The total population of Chakrushera village is around 91, including approximately 48 males and 43 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 11 children aged 0–6 years in Chakrushera village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Chakrushera village has 38 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Chakrushera village is about 80.22%, with male literacy at 91.67% and female literacy at 67.44%.
  • There are around 10 households in Chakrushera village.

Connectivity of Chakrushera

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chakrushera. As per the 2011 stats, Chakrushera had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
